Output 24ac980524e7330c359eafb147e13948fd056532cd261d74809b5ab89d3dc901:45

value
586000
script pubkey
OP_0 OP_PUSHBYTES_20 ba0147c17f302ea8a351386b24b5c286e9daf86f
address
bc1qhgq50stlxqh23g638p4jfdwzsm5a47r06crczg
transaction
24ac980524e7330c359eafb147e13948fd056532cd261d74809b5ab89d3dc901